## Who to Contact: Undo/Redo (Sketchloom Editor)

The undo/redo stack in Sketchloom is owned by the Canvas Core team. History corruption bugs (ghost nodes reappearing after redo) are a known class of issue — check the `history-repair` dashboard before escalating. For anything affecting saved diagrams, page Canvas Core rather than patching locally. Questions can also go to the team inbox.

escalation mailbox, kaweg-kahif: druwyn.sordor@nelvroworks.corp

Handover — roof-terrace door, Fennick Building, 6th floor. The door swells after rain and jams about halfway; don't force it, or the closer arm pops out (happened twice in March). Push down on the handle while lifting the door slightly, then pull. Facilities know and a replacement frame is on order from Talwyn Joinery. Prop it open during terrace events with the steel wedge kept in the cleaning cupboard. To get onto the terrace at all, enter the code below at the keypad.

door code, tajof-kageg: bdg-QVDCE-3

Runbook: Driftbox export retries (plugin authors). Failed exports land in the retry queue with status STALLED. Your plugin may requeue up to three times; further attempts are rejected. Use the exports CLI: driftbox-cli exports retry --batch. Exponential backoff is enforced server-side; do not implement your own. Check logs under /var/log/driftbox/exports. Before running the CLI, your local .env needs EXPORT_ENDPOINT set, plus the plugin API secret on the very next line.

secret setting of bagag-kajof: RELAY_SECRET8=d9a517d5

# Heads up for the release manager: this client setup is part of the
# great leaked-file-descriptor hunt in the Burrowtail ingest service.
# We're forcing a single shared HTTP client here so we can actually
# count open sockets instead of chasing ghosts. Don't ship a build
# that reverts this to per-request clients, please. The client below
# authenticates against the fd-metrics collector with this key:

app token of hawif-kafof = kto15_B3AN0KfpZRy4TLc